Firstly, it’s important to understand what sets Webflow apart from other web design tools. Unlike drag-and-drop website builders, Webflow gives you full control over your website’s code.

It allows you to visually design your site while generating clean HTML, CSS, and JavaScript in the background. This means that you can create custom designs without sacrificing control over the underlying code.

Webflow also offers a wide range of features that cater to both designers and developers. From responsive layouts to animations and interactions, it provides a comprehensive toolkit for building modern and visually stunning websites. The ability to integrate third-party services, such as CMS platforms or e-commerce solutions, further enhances its versatility.
